Mobile devices

Mobile devices such as phones have operating systems that are optimised for user interface, accessibility and ease of use. The user interface is usually a touch screen with voice recognition, which the operating system needs to control and make easy to use.

Accessibility on, mobile devices can be further enhanced with onscreen readers and magnifiers to make parts of the screen larger.


The operating system for a modern mobile phone might be Android, BlackBerry, iPhone OS, Symbian, or Windows Mobile.
